Gozer's 150 Fresh

I finally decided to put up a full picture of my 150, so here it is.
There's
3 Tin Foil Barbs
2 Iridescent Sharks
1 Oscar
1 Spotted Raphael Catfish
1 CAE
I kind of hope to find a pond or something for the Sharks if they start getting too big. There's a Hot Springs near by that has a spring fed pond near the entrance to the pool. The water is plenty warm enough year round and they already have Tin Foils. I've thought of donating the Sharks. Just so they can have the room they may need. I think I have enough room for everyone else in there. They're fine for now anyway and the sharks don't seem to be growing very fast at all, so I guess we'll just have to see what happens. These fish are basically the first batch. The impulse batch. The ones that started it all. MTS came on because I kept getting bigger tanks so I'd have to fill the old with something new. I got these guys cause I wanted to get back into aquariums and thought I knew I wanted "big" fish. Well, I got big fish and they are REALLY cool, but I learned a lesson with this tank. Think ahead.

OMG, I just did some reading and have discovered the reason for my Oscars recent behavior. This one area of the tank keeps getting dug up and the gravel is pushed around to make a little depression. I had noticed the Oscar hanging out in the area. I just thought it was a nice place to hang out. Turns out my Oscar is a she and wants to lay some eggs. Her behavior exactly matches the descriptions of Oscar breeding behavior. She doesn't have a boyfriend so she must be a little frustrated. I wish I could just go out and get a male. lol. Alas I have no room for a male and it would be difficult to be sure I found a male and that she'd even like the guy. Oh well, atleast now I can say I'm pretty sure I have a female. Quote:
Originally Posted by anthonyeuga2000 View Post
What do you run for filtration for that thing? I have one which i think is a little longer and not as tall. Heard lot of different options. Ideas? Thankyou
Right now I have an Undergravel filter with 4 Maxijet 1200s as well as a Rena Filstar XP4. I think this spring I'm going to remove the UGF. It came with the tank and I thought I'd give it a try when I had to maove the tank. I've had more algae blooms since I put it in there. The XP with additional powerheads is all I really need. The powerheads would be better just moving the water around than running the UGF. The Venturi would work on the powerheads that way so I could get a little air in there too. I have an air stone in the tank but my pump gave out. The tank is just too deep for most air pumps. The XP is loaded with biomedia and Purigen (a carbon replacement) as well as foam filter pads.

It looks smaller and smaller. I'm at a point where I'm not sure what I'm going to do with the beasts. All but the Oscar were impulse "I want a fish tank of big fish" buy. I'm gonna have to set up a pool in my house. "Yeah, we used to watch TV in here, Oh sorry they splash." lol A first hand experience of reading the label on the tank and running with it. Iridescent Shrak, I like sharks. Hey look they only get 6-8 inches. PERFECT That was about 3 years ago. The larger shark is about 10 inches now.

Quote:
Originally Posted by theessigs View Post
WOW, your oscar is big! We have an Oscar too, that we recently added in November. I am amazed at the rate of growth... holy cow! Anyway, how big is she? Do you recall how long it took for her to get that big?
She grew amazingly fast. I'd venture to say she's less than a year old. Maybe 7-9 months. Don't remember exactly. Measuring in at about 9-10 inches. She slowed way down after about 6 months. Before then you could almost watch her grow. There would be notable growth over night. Especially after a good feast.
